While creating my own custom usb boot stick grub does not properly set the root 
device to the UUID, but insits on sdi2. Of course, on booting from this stick 
sdi2 is not found and booting fails.
Reason is this part of 10_linux

  initramfs=
  if test -n "${config}" ; then
      initramfs=`grep CONFIG_INITRAMFS_SOURCE= "${config}" | cut -f2 -d= | tr 
-d \"`
  fi

  if test -n "${initrd}" ; then
    gettext_printf "Found initrd image: %s\n" "${dirname}/${initrd}" >&2
  elif test -z "${initramfs}" ; then
    # "UUID=" and "ZFS=" magic is parsed by initrd or initramfs.  Since there's
    # no initrd or builtin initramfs, it can't work here.
    linux_root_device_thisversion=${GRUB_DEVICE}
  fi


Removing the  linux_root_device_thisversion= overrride there properly set it to 
the UUID .
